Types of Fine-Toothed Hacksaws Available in the Market

Fine-toothed hacksaws are available in various types, each designed for specific applications and materials. The most common types include fixed-frame hacksaws, adjustable-frame hacksaws, and compact hacksaws. Fixed-frame hacksaws are ideal for cutting thicker lattice materials, while adjustable-frame hacksaws offer more versatility in terms of blade tension and material thickness. Compact hacksaws, on the other hand, are perfect for cutting smaller lattice pieces and are often preferred by hobbyists and DIY enthusiasts.

When choosing a fine-toothed hacksaw, it’s essential to consider the type of lattice material you’ll be working with. For example, if you’re cutting metal lattice, you’ll need a hacksaw with a high carbon steel blade and a rigid frame to withstand the cutting forces. For cutting wooden or plastic lattice, a lighter-duty hacksaw with a thinner blade may be sufficient. Additionally, consider the ergonomics of the hacksaw, including the handle material, grip comfort, and overall balance.

The choice of fine-toothed hacksaw also depends on the level of precision required for the cut. If you need to make precise cuts in intricate lattice patterns, a fine-toothed hacksaw with a high tooth count (e.g., 24-32 teeth per inch) may be necessary. For more straightforward cuts, a coarser-toothed hacksaw (e.g., 14-18 teeth per inch) may be sufficient. Ultimately, the right type of fine-toothed hacksaw will depend on your specific needs and preferences.

In addition to the types of fine-toothed hacksaws, it’s also important to consider the quality of the blades and the overall construction of the tool. A high-quality fine-toothed hacksaw will have a durable blade that resists wear and tear, as well as a sturdy frame that withstands the rigors of repeated use. Look for hacksaws with replaceable blades, ergonomic handles, and a comfortable grip to ensure a smooth cutting experience.

Tips for Using and Maintaining a Fine-Toothed Hacksaw

To get the most out of your fine-toothed hacksaw, it’s essential to use and maintain it properly. First and foremost, always wear safety glasses and a dust mask when cutting lattice materials to protect yourself from debris and dust. Additionally, use a stable, secure work surface and ensure the lattice material is properly secured to prevent movement or vibration during cutting.

When cutting, apply gentle, consistent pressure to the hacksaw, using a smooth, back-and-forth motion. Avoid applying too much pressure, which can cause the blade to bind or break. Instead, let the blade do the work, using the weight and momentum of the hacksaw to make the cut. It’s also essential to maintain the blade, regularly cleaning and lubricating it to prevent rust and corrosion.

To maintain the blade, use a soft brush or cloth to remove any debris or dust, and apply a light coating of oil or lubricant to the cutting edge. This will help prevent rust and corrosion, as well as reduce friction and wear on the blade. Additionally, consider storing the hacksaw in a dry, secure location, away from direct sunlight or moisture. This will help prevent damage to the blade and extend the overall lifespan of the tool.

In terms of troubleshooting, common issues with fine-toothed hacksaws include dull or damaged blades, loose or worn-out handles, and misaligned or bent frames. To address these issues, try replacing the blade, tightening the handle, or adjusting the frame to ensure proper alignment. If the issue persists, consider consulting the manufacturer’s instructions or seeking the advice of a professional.

Can I use a fine-toothed hacksaw for cutting other materials besides lattice?

Yes, a fine-toothed hacksaw can be used for cutting other materials besides lattice, including metal pipes, plastic tubing, and thin wood. The saw’s precise, controlled cuts make it ideal for cutting through a variety of thin, delicate materials. However, it’s essential to choose the right blade for the specific material you’re cutting, as some blades are designed specifically for cutting certain materials.

When cutting other materials with a fine-toothed hacksaw, be sure to follow the manufacturer’s recommendations for blade selection and use. For example, when cutting metal pipes, use a blade with a high tooth count and a durable, wear-resistant coating. When cutting plastic tubing, use a blade with a lower tooth count and a specialized coating to prevent the plastic from melting or deforming. By choosing the right blade and following the manufacturer’s recommendations, you can use a fine-toothed hacksaw to cut a variety of materials with precision and control.
